Information: Sam developed an interest in Japan at the tender age of 6 with his first exposure to samurai films. From that point his enthusiasm for Japanese culture spread into the areas of history, traditional arts, pop culture, language study and, most particularly, ramen noodles. He studied American History and Japanese at the University of Pennsylvania and holds a level 1 certification in the Japanese Language Proficiency Test. After graduation, Sam spent a rich and rewarding two years teaching English at elementary and junior-high schools in Yoshino County, Nara Prefecture on the Japan Exchange and Teaching Program (JET). Sam began working as the Assistant Director of the JASGP in November of 2006 and is pleased to continue his relationship with Japan through the society’s many programs and events.
